From $323
From $323
From $238
From $238
From $170
From $170
From $224
From $224
From $131
From $131
From $153
From $153
From $124
From $124
From $269
From $269
From $108
From $108
From $101
From $101
From $95
From $95
From $108
From $108
From $91
From $91
From $103
From $103
From $292
From $292
From $114
From $114
*Additional taxes or fees may apply. Please check the final price before completing your booking.